Anne Patton Joyce Park is a small Asheville neighborhood nature park with grassy areas at each end and a wooded central area around a mountain stream. It is best for a quiet, short neighborhood visit rather than a playground or full-day outing.

What hours is Ann Patton Joyce Park open?

Daily, 6 a.m. to 10 p.m., unless posted otherwise. Check the official park page for holiday, weather, seasonal, or maintenance changes.

Where should I park for Ann Patton Joyce Park?

Use the Hawthorne Road entrance and legal neighborhood parking without blocking driveways. This is a small neighborhood park without a documented destination-size parking lot or public restroom.

What accessibility information is available for Ann Patton Joyce Park?

The City history describes grass, woods, and a stream but does not publish route or surface measurements. Visitors needing a firm step-free route should confirm conditions with Asheville Parks and Recreation. Confirm route-specific needs with the operator because surfaces and closures can change.
